Some changes might be needed before conversion work can begin, as some garages in Droitwich are not built as solidly as residential houses. Elements like foundations or roofs may have to be upgraded to satisfy the current residential building regs.

A garage conversion could be done on more or less any sort of garage, although with a single garage there are going to be limits regarding what role you can use it for. A single has only got in the region of 18m3 of floor area and will likely be marginally large enough to fit your car in and still open the doors, whilst a nice double garage has virtually twice the area at around 30m2. It's because single garages have such little space that quite a few people in Droitwich don't even bother to put their cars in them. The result is that these garages usually wind up as dumping grounds for a range of household articles, including things like lawn mowers, toys, bikes and spare tyres. When you are remodelling a double garage you are going to have significantly more area to work with, and this will give you more scope with regards to what you might turn it into.

Garage Conversion - How Much Does it Cost?

One of the great benefits of converting a garage to acquire added liveable space in your home is it is unquestionably the most budget friendly choice. A normal conversion on a garage will cost you approximately £1,250 per square metre, meaning that you can complete the entire thing for no more than £10,000 (dependant upon the floor area of the garage of course). This is in comparison to approximately £40,000 for a loft conversion or brick extension. Naturally the space that's created is limited somewhat however it is by no means insignificant. it can be readily used for a dining room, an extra bedroom, a kitchen or a play room. Precisely what the cost of a garage conversion comes to will depend on not just your garage's area but the amount of work which needs to be undertaken to accomplish it. This is going to include considerations like whether or not a structural engineer is required, whether or not the footings need to be reinforced, the extent of planning and design charges, whether or not the ceiling is high enough and whether the floor, roof and walls are sound.
Building Regulations

Converting your garage into a liveable space is an excellent strategy for increasing the value of your house in Droitwich whilst adding another room. In most cases, planning permission isn't required for this kind of project, however it must still conform to building regulations - even when planning permission isn't necessary.
Such elements as drainage, ventilation, insulation, electrical wiring and fire safety are going to be affected by the building regulations relating to garage conversions. For guidance on regulations you need to confer with your local authority for the full list of items you need to adhere to for your specific garage conversion in Droitwich.
You will have to submit either a Building Notice or Full Plan Submission to your local building control office before any work commences, and a professional Droitwich construction company will help you complete this in the proper manner. A Building Notice doesn't have a requirement for plans to be submitted with it, and allows for work to be started relatively quickly, whereby a Full Plan Submission can take up to 8 weeks for plans to be approved by your local authority before work can commence.
Garage Conversion Wall Insulation
Wall insulation is a necessary element of any garage conversion project in Droitwich. High-quality wall insulation is crucial for maintaining an energy-efficient and comfortable living space.

During the conversion process, the garage walls must be insulated to comply with local building codes and ensure adequate thermal performance. An insulating material like blown-in cellulose insulation, fibreglass batts or spray foam must be used to fill the walls. Insulation of walls can help reduce heat loss in winter and maintain cooler temperatures in summer, which can save homeowners money on energy bills and reduce their impact on the environment.
Another benefit of garage conversion wall insulation is that it can reduce the penetration of outdoor pollutants, like allergens and dust, thereby improving indoor air quality. In addition, wall insulation has the added benefit of reducing noise transmission from outside or other areas of your dwelling. Preventing the buildup of mould and moisture is another advantage of properly insulated walls, as they can cause health issues and structural damage to the building.
To summarise, the use of wall insulation is crucial to creating a living area that is both cost-effective, comfortable and sustainable.
